If you win, you must claim your prize within two years from the drawing date. The smaller prizes are available to cash out at authorized retail outlets, while the higher prize amounts must be claimed at GLO’s office in Nonthaburi. หวยอาม่าให้ลาภ The Thai Lottery is drawn on the first and sixteenth of every month. While this lottery is popular in Thailand, it is also popular in Kuwait, Saudi Arabia, and Pakistan. The lottery is managed by the Government lottery office. It is a legal form of gambling in Thailand and is popular with Thai citizens.

The Thai Lottery is one of two legal forms of gambling in the country. It takes place twice a month on the first and 16th, and is played by about 19 million people, or 28.6% of the Thai population. The lottery is played by people of all walks of life and is available to those of all income levels.
